| 0060211: Antimicrobial Susceptibility - mecA Gene by PCR |

Methodology: Polymerase Chain Reaction

Collect: Pure culture of Staphylococcus aureus or coagulase-negative Staphylococcus on an agar slant. Indicate isolate identification and specimen source.
*ExistCollect> #ExistTransport> Transport: Organism in pure culture in a sealed container at 20-25°C. Presence of mecA gene indicates resistance to methicillin/oxacillin and all other beta-lactam antibiotics. This test is performed pursuant to an agreement with Roche Molecular Systems, Inc.
